Subject: Keyturner cut-over complete

Plugin authors: the cut-over of Keyturner, our secrets-rotation utility, finished last night. Old rotation hooks are disabled; plugins must target the v3 callback interface by Friday. Rotation cadence is unchanged, but grace windows shortened. No action needed if you already migrated on the Fernwick sandbox. The settings your plugins will see in production are as follows.

config for tagep-kaguf:
FENWYN_PIN=5236
FENWYN_METRICS_HOST=metrics.fenwyn.qorvellabs.internal
FENWYN_LOG_LEVEL=error
FENWYN_TENANT=silys

Subject: Handover — CrashFunnel release duties

Hey team,

I'm passing CrashFunnel, our mobile crash-report pipeline, over to whoever draws the short straw next cycle. Releases are mostly automated: tag, wait for CI, spot-check the symbolication dashboards. The one manual bit is verifying the deploy job picked up the right signing identity — it's bitten us twice. Runbook is in the wiki under Releases. Everything else is boring, which is how we like it. The current deploy key is here.

deploy key for kagup-bawig: bky9_ZMq28eTw9

## Further reading

The Taxfinch lookup cache holds jurisdiction rate tables keyed by region code and effective date. Entries expire nightly; mid-day rate changes invalidate via the Ratepush stream. Review notes: cache misses fall through to the Ledgerline service, which is slow — don't add call sites on hot paths without checking hit-rate dashboards. Negative caching is deliberate; removing it caused the stampede incident last quarter. Stale-read tolerances and invalidation semantics are documented in the design doc on the internal page below.

runbook for yageg-tafop: https://superset.merlaqnet.local/deploy/projects/issue/display/repo/projects/ticket/e6ac41f4bf7bc116ee61994c

**Vendor Note — Dependency Pinning Policy (Saltmere Registry)**

New team members: all third-party packages must be pinned to exact versions in the Saltmere registry mirror. No floating ranges, no direct pulls from public registries. Upgrades go through the weekly pin-review batch with a changelog summary. Emergency security bumps are exempt but must be logged. Questions on the policy or vendor exceptions go to the address below.

alerts address for kafof-bagag: kasael@olvarqdyn.corp